Output 7f21d80cccd215c08877bf2739c9a5304efc2d5c8e91ab797e8ee5b1d7761885:0

value
27541339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ef44c9153096cc8f4adb489e76e4841ce9d89b OP_EQUAL
address
39tYhJB6Q9UTe9ierFPxMoksCdwL29sNLJ
transaction
7f21d80cccd215c08877bf2739c9a5304efc2d5c8e91ab797e8ee5b1d7761885
spent
true